Jason and the Scorchers

Sensational, emotional and memorable gig time. Jason and the Scorchers at the Musician in Leicester last night. They played nearly 3 hours, over 20 songs and all very tight and spot on. Highlights for me, Close Up the Road (Warner reckoned over 20 years since they played it), Broken Whiskey Glass, Good Things Come To Those Who Wait, and White Lies. But to be honest it was all great, even the 2 songs that I didn't know!
Only downside was the journey home which took 3 hours; getting home just before 3am. My kingdom for a car indeed.;-)
